Franklin Mountains State Park

One major draw is Franklin Mountains State Park, the largest urban state park in the nation with nearly 27,000 acres of peaks, canyons and scenic views.  Right in the center of El Paso, this natural treasure features over 100 miles of trails and is a great place for hiking, mountain biking, exploring caves, touring an old mine or even paragliding.  The park offers tent and RV campsites for reservation too, so you can stay right on-site.  Other parks worth visiting on your trip include Hueco Tanks State Park and Historic Site, with its ancient pictographs and world-class bouldering, and Keystone Heritage Park, which is home to an archaeological site with the remains of a 4,500-year-old village.  Keystone Heritage Park is also where you’ll find the El Paso Desert Botanical Gardens, which displays a stunning collection of plants from the Chihuahuan Desert and has a large wetlands habitat where you can see as many as 200 different species of birds.

If you love off-roading then you must not miss a visit to Red Sands, a popular riding area in East El Paso. The area has been a hotspot for enthusiasts for over four decades with its 21 square miles of rolling sand dunes, hills and compact dirt trails.  There are several establishments nearby offering UTV rentals with easy access to Red Sands.

For some slower-paced outdoor fun, El Paso is home to a number of incredible golf courses, each with its own stunning views of the surrounding natural beauty.  Painted Dunes Desert Golf Course features 27 holes of championship-style golf, and has been ranked as the second-best municipal golf course in the country by Golf Digest.
